Naropa University is a four-year college that was founded in 1974 by Tibetan Buddhist Chogyam Trungpa Rinpoche. It blends Eastern and Western educational philosophies, offering undergraduate and graduate programs in the arts, education, environmental leadership, psychology and religious studies. With just 464 undergraduate students, a student to faculty ratio of 12:1 and an average class size of just 13, Naropa gives its students personalized attention in a nonsectarian environment inspired by Buddhist principles. Naropa is also committed to sustainability: 100% of its electricity is generated by wind power.
